H1N1 Influenza

The New Caney Independent School District is closely monitoring all information from the Center for Disease Control, Department of State Health Services and our local Health Department officials concerning H1N1 influenza. All school personnel will remind our students and staff to wash their hands frequently and practice good hygiene. NCISD requests anyone who has symptoms of the flu to use good judgment, stay home, and consult your family doctor.

Everyday reminders about good health habits to prevent the spread of germs:

* Wash your hands frequently.

*Cover your mouth and nose when coughing or sneezing.

*Cough or sneeze into your sleeve if no tissue is available.

* Avoid touching your eyes, nose, or mouth.

*Stay home when you are sick.

* Avoid close contact with people who are sick.
